    Taco Mac

    Taco Mac is an Atlanta staple. With multiple locations throughout the city, you're never too far from a Taco Mac. Known for its extensive beer selection and mouthwatering wings, Taco Mac is a go-to spot for sports fans. Each location boasts numerous TVs, ensuring you won't miss a single play. The atmosphere is always buzzing, especially during big games, and the staff is friendly and efficient. Whether you're craving a classic burger, some spicy tacos, or just a cold beer, Taco Mac has something for everyone. They also frequently host special events and promotions, adding to the excitement.

    Why it stands out: Wide selection of beers, consistent quality across locations, and a family-friendly atmosphere. It’s perfect for a casual night out with friends or a family gathering to watch the game.

    STATS Brewpub

    Located in downtown Atlanta, STATS Brewpub is a massive sports bar with a unique twist: it has its own microbrewery! This place is a haven for beer lovers and sports enthusiasts alike. With five different levels, each offering a unique viewing experience, STATS ensures you'll never miss a moment of the action. The menu features classic pub fare with a modern twist, and the beer selection is, of course, top-notch. The atmosphere is electric, especially on game days, and the staff is passionate about sports. If you're looking for a truly immersive sports bar experience, STATS Brewpub is a must-visit.

    Why it stands out: On-site microbrewery, multiple levels with different viewing experiences, and a prime downtown location. It’s perfect for a group outing or a special celebration.

    Tips for Enjoying Your Sports Bar Experience

    To make the most of your visit to any of these fantastic sports bars in Atlanta, here are a few tips to keep in mind:

    • Arrive Early: Especially for big games, sports bars can get crowded quickly. Arriving early ensures you'll snag a good seat and have plenty of time to settle in before the action starts.
    • Make Reservations: Some sports bars allow you to make reservations, which is a great way to guarantee a spot, especially if you're going with a large group.
    • Check the Game Schedule: Before heading out, double-check the game schedule to make sure your desired game will be shown. Some sports bars may prioritize certain games over others.
    • Be Respectful: Remember that you're sharing the space with other sports fans, so be respectful of their viewing experience. Avoid excessive yelling or blocking their view of the TV.
    • Tip Your Server: Good service deserves a good tip. Show your appreciation for the hard work of the staff, especially during busy game days.
    • Pace Yourself: It's easy to get carried away with the excitement of the game, but remember to pace yourself with the food and drinks. Stay hydrated and avoid overindulging.
